次の方法で共有


StackWalker.GetInstance メソッド

定義

オーバーロード

GetInstance(StackWalker+Option)
GetInstance(ICollection<StackWalker.Option>)

StackWalkerアクセスできるスタック フレーム情報を指定する指定optionsされたインスタンスを返します。

GetInstance(ICollection<StackWalker.Option>, Int32)

StackWalkerアクセスできるスタック フレーム情報を指定する指定optionsされたインスタンスを返します。

GetInstance(StackWalker+Option)

[Android.Runtime.Register("getInstance", "(Ljava/lang/StackWalker$Option;)Ljava/lang/StackWalker;", "", ApiSince=34)]
public static Java.Lang.StackWalker? GetInstance (Java.Lang.StackWalker.Option? option);
[<Android.Runtime.Register("getInstance", "(Ljava/lang/StackWalker$Option;)Ljava/lang/StackWalker;", "", ApiSince=34)>]
static member GetInstance : Java.Lang.StackWalker.Option -> Java.Lang.StackWalker

パラメーター

戻り値

属性

適用対象

GetInstance(ICollection<StackWalker.Option>)

StackWalkerアクセスできるスタック フレーム情報を指定する指定optionsされたインスタンスを返します。

[Android.Runtime.Register("getInstance", "(Ljava/util/Set;)Ljava/lang/StackWalker;", "", ApiSince=34)]
public static Java.Lang.StackWalker? GetInstance (System.Collections.Generic.ICollection<Java.Lang.StackWalker.Option>? options);
[<Android.Runtime.Register("getInstance", "(Ljava/util/Set;)Ljava/lang/StackWalker;", "", ApiSince=34)>]
static member GetInstance : System.Collections.Generic.ICollection<Java.Lang.StackWalker.Option> -> Java.Lang.StackWalker

パラメーター

options
ICollection<StackWalker.Option>

Option stack walking option

戻り値

指定された StackWalker オプションで構成されている

属性

注釈

StackWalkerアクセスできるスタック フレーム情報を指定する指定optionsされたインスタンスを返します。 指定 options された値が空の場合、これは StackWalker すべての Option#SHOW_HIDDEN_FRAMES非表示フレームをスキップするように構成され、Option#RETAIN_CLASS_REFERENCE クラス参照は保持されません。

セキュリティ マネージャーが存在し、指定 options されたマネージャーに含まれている Option#RETAIN_CLASS_REFERENCE Option.RETAIN_CLASS_REFERENCE場合は、その SecurityManager#checkPermission checkPermission メソッド RuntimePermission("getStackWalkerWithClassReference")を呼び出します。

の Java ドキュメントjava.lang.StackWalker.getInstance(java.util.Set<java.lang.StackWalker.Option>)

このページの一部は、Android オープンソース プロジェクトによって作成および共有され、クリエイティブ コモンズ 2.5 属性ライセンスに記載されている条件に従って使用される作業に基づく変更です。

適用対象

GetInstance(ICollection<StackWalker.Option>, Int32)

StackWalkerアクセスできるスタック フレーム情報を指定する指定optionsされたインスタンスを返します。

[Android.Runtime.Register("getInstance", "(Ljava/util/Set;I)Ljava/lang/StackWalker;", "", ApiSince=34)]
public static Java.Lang.StackWalker? GetInstance (System.Collections.Generic.ICollection<Java.Lang.StackWalker.Option>? options, int estimateDepth);
[<Android.Runtime.Register("getInstance", "(Ljava/util/Set;I)Ljava/lang/StackWalker;", "", ApiSince=34)>]
static member GetInstance : System.Collections.Generic.ICollection<Java.Lang.StackWalker.Option> * int -> Java.Lang.StackWalker

パラメーター

options
ICollection<StackWalker.Option>

Option stack walking options

estimateDepth
Int32

走査するスタック フレームの数を見積もります。

戻り値

指定された StackWalker オプションで構成されている

属性

注釈

StackWalkerアクセスできるスタック フレーム情報を指定する指定optionsされたインスタンスを返します。 指定 options された値が空の場合、これは StackWalker すべての Option#SHOW_HIDDEN_FRAMES非表示フレームをスキップするように構成され、Option#RETAIN_CLASS_REFERENCE クラス参照は保持されません。

セキュリティ マネージャーが存在し、指定 options されたマネージャーに含まれている Option#RETAIN_CLASS_REFERENCE Option.RETAIN_CLASS_REFERENCE場合は、その SecurityManager#checkPermission checkPermission メソッド RuntimePermission("getStackWalkerWithClassReference")を呼び出します。

バッファー estimateDepth サイズのヒントとして使用できるStackWalkerスタック フレームStackWalkerの推定数を指定します。

の Java ドキュメントjava.lang.StackWalker.getInstance(java.util.Set<java.lang.StackWalker.Option>, int)

このページの一部は、Android オープンソース プロジェクトによって作成および共有され、クリエイティブ コモンズ 2.5 属性ライセンスに記載されている条件に従って使用される作業に基づく変更です。

適用対象